How can children literature stories benefit children?
3 answers
2024-12-07 14:01
Children literature stories can improve children's vocabulary. As they read or are read to, they encounter new words. For example, in 'The Secret Garden', they'll learn words related to nature. Also, it can boost their imagination. Stories like 'Alice in Wonderland' take kids to strange and wonderful places in their minds. And it can teach moral values. 'Aesop's Fables' are full of lessons like the importance of hard work in 'The Ant and the Grasshopper'.
What are the characteristics of children's literature and children stories?
2 answers
2024-12-01 06:31
The main characteristics are their engaging plots. These stories and literature are designed to capture a child's attention. They often have a clear moral or lesson. For instance, many fairy tales like 'Cinderella' teach about the rewards of being good. And they use a lot of imagination, creating magical worlds that kids can get lost in, whether it's a land of fairies or a world where toys come to life.
What are some classic children literature stories?
2 answers
2024-12-06 18:51
One classic is 'Alice's Adventures in Wonderland' by Lewis Carroll. It's about a girl named Alice who falls into a strange world full of odd characters like the Cheshire Cat and the Mad Hatter. Another is 'The Little Prince' by Antoine de Saint - Exupéry. It tells the story of a little prince from a small planet who travels to Earth and has various encounters. 'Charlotte's Web' by E.B. White is also very popular. It features a pig named Wilbur and a spider named Charlotte, and their beautiful friendship.
How do children's literature adventure stories benefit children?
1 answer
2024-12-01 19:30
Children's literature adventure stories can expand their imagination. For example, in 'Alice's Adventures in Wonderland', the strange and unique settings make children think about different possibilities. They also teach courage. In 'Peter Pan', the children face pirates and other challenges bravely.
